

I Will Rescue You: Hurricane Harvey
After dumping tens of trillions of gallons of water on Texas, Hurricane Harvey swamped millions out of their homes. No one was spared: Black, White, Asian, Latino, Rich, Poor, and the many who are scraping by. The men and women of the Armed Services led battalions of volunteers who set to work with only one thought in mind: to rescue fellow citizens from the rising waters of hurricane Harvey. The expressions on faces tell stories ranging from quiet heroism, to despair and profound relief when the brave rescuers arrive.
